Is the point (-5,1) one the line y=-2x-9?

Respuesta :

roshnamuheddin
roshnamuheddin roshnamuheddin
  • 01-02-2022
y = -2x - 9

(-5,1)

y = -2(-5) -9

y = 10-9

y = 1

1 = 1

A/ Yes
